摘要:

目的:分离纯化鲤鱼小清蛋白(parvalbumin),并对其进行过敏原性鉴定,为建立鱼类过敏原检测技术奠定基础。方法:采用硫酸铵分级盐析和阴离子交换层析纯化鲤鱼小清蛋白,采用点杂交和特异性IgE 检测试剂盒筛选鱼类过敏者血清,应用聚丙烯酰胺凝胶电泳和免疫印迹技术分析确定纯化目标蛋白的性质。结果:硫酸铵分级盐析和阴离子交换层析纯化方法可以得到电泳纯单一目标蛋白;小鼠抗蛙小清蛋白单克隆抗体免疫印迹实验表明,所得纯化蛋白是小清蛋白。此外,免疫杂交结果显示,鱼类过敏者血清能与纯化的小清蛋白发生特异性结合,从而证实了鲤鱼小清蛋白的过敏原性。

Abstract:

Objective: In order to purify and identify the major allergen of carp parvalbumin and develop detection technology for fish allergen. Method: Carp parvalbumin was purified by heat treatment, (NH4)2SO4 fractionation and DEAE-Sepharose chromatography. Dot-blotting and specific IgE screening kit were used to screen the fish allergenic patients' serum. SDS-PAGE and Western-blotting were used to further identify and analyze the characteristic of carp parvalbumin. Results: Western-blotting using mouse monoclonal antibody against frog parvalbumin showed that the purified protein is parvalbumin. The results of dotblotting revealed that one fish-allergic donator serum has IgE binding capacities with carp parvalbumin, which is further confirmed by Western-blotting.
